So this morning I was able to try beta 6 on my MacBookPro10,2 and compare it against Catalina 10.15.6. (This was shortly before 10.15.7 was released.) Basically, the Dock icons bounced a little more smoothly during application launch on Catalina, but everything else was actually smoother and faster on Big Sur. In short, I failed to reproduce this bug.
